Obra de una gran actualidad con el objetivo principal de abordar desde una perspectiva avanzada los elementos constitutivos y de operación de los tractores agrícolas. Su mayor aportación con respecto a la edición anterior, es la inclusión al final de la obra de un número de ejercicios prácticos, para que profesores y alumnos de las Escuelas de Ingeniería Agraria y de Formación Profesional puedan profundizar en el conocimiento de una disciplina tan interesante como es la de los tractores aplicados a la agricultura, incorporando actividades propias de los nuevos sistemas educativos. Dada la importancia que tiene el confort y la protección al tractorista, en muchos capítulos se tratan diversos aspectos relativos a la seguridad del tractor. La elaboración del texto ha sido rigurosa, pero al mismo tiempo resulta sencillo de asimilar, para que el alumno o técnico que disponga de una preparación matemática y física sólida pueda profundizar en el conocimiento de los tractores agrícolas. La nomenclatura utilizada es uniforme en los diversos capítulos y proporciona una unidad de simbología y de tratamiento matemático que resulta intuitiva y al mismo tiempo didáctica tanto al técnico, como al profesor y al alumno. El autor, Jaime Ortiz-Cañavate, Catedrático de la Universidad Politécnica de Madrid, de gran renombre internacional en el área de Tractores y Máquinas Agrícolas, ha contado con la colaboración de varios expertos, todos ellos profesores de Universidad, lo que ha ayudado en la realización de un libro de Tractores de gran utilidad para los técnicos interesados en los aspectos técnicos y de seguridad de los tractores. 2a edición, revisada y ampliada.

Here is the biggest, best, and most complete history of classic farm tractors. All North American models make their appearance--from John Deere and Farmall to fascinating "orphans" like the Steel Mule, from the late 1800s steamers through the high-powered workhorses of the 1970s. In addition to hundreds of high-detail large-format photography of tractors and equipment (see below for samples), the volume includes 100 color and black-and-white archival photos, advertising posters, and brochures. The result is an unparalleled look at the icon of American agriculture. Chapter 1: Muscles to Motors Chapter 2: Allis-Chalmers Chapter 3: J.I. Case Chapter 4: Caterpillar Chapter 5: John Deere Chapter 6: Ford Chapter 7: International Harvester Chapter 8: Massey-Ferguson Chapter 9: Minneapolis-Moline Chapter 10: Oliver Corporation Chapter 11: Orphans and Others

To the tractor lover, there is something magical about the tractor in the pasture. It represents wisdom, strength, and former glory as the plower of soil, tender of crops, and the backbone of the nation. Much like the aging racehorse or the prize bull, after its working days are done, old tractors find resting spots on the edges of fields, alongside barns, or in the hedgerows. Today, these rusting piles of iron not only represent the memories of nostalgic farmers (past or present), they represent possibilities of restoration, rejuvenation, and new life as sparkling representations of an age gone by. This book captures scenes of old, retired tractors and couples them with the very sentiments that makes restoration an increasingly popular at tractor hobby. Editor/Author/Photographer Lee Klancher coordinates farmers, tractor collectors, and restorers to compile 20 essays and colorful anecdotes ranging from tractor rescues to their feelings on what their tractors mean to them. A group of artistically photographed depictions of old, resigned or isolated, battered iron, each waiting its turn to be restored to a new life add to the extraordinary quality of this book.
